Does walking reduce varicose veins?

Walking is one of the best ways to improve your overall circulation and especially the circulation in your legs since it is a gravity dependent activity that mostly uses your legs. Aside from helping reduce your varicose vein symptoms regular walking can lower your blood pressure in both your arteries and your veins.
Yes, walking can be beneficial for reducing the symptoms of varicose veins. Regular physical activity, including walking, helps improve circulation and strengthens the leg muscles, which can alleviate discomfort and swelling associated with varicose veins.
